Transaction 8e4773962a4d51fad8e80f215df21c1807d95bb8fc9b7ebcc1ae2bacdac69574
1 Input
1 Output
-
8e4773962a4d51fad8e80f215df21c1807d95bb8fc9b7ebcc1ae2bacdac69574:0
- value
- 444260340
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b899640d85b41fd82a330361b5b65499658c5486 OP_EQUAL
- address
- 3JX61d3rhAMumRhGPNJsGbkm5c4QiTXM44